    Amelia L. graduated from UT- Austin in 2013 with a Masters degree in Opera Performance and has recently relocated to Houston. For the last three years Amelia has been teaching beginning to advanced students of voice and beginning to intermediate students of piano of all ages. Ms. L's teaching focuses on breath support, proper body alignment, vocal consistency of the entire range, and the pure enjoyment of music-making. Instilling confidence by enabling students with strong vocal technique and musicality is Ms. L's main goal. *My availability indicates that I travel for lessons, but I usually only do this when I teach at the same location for several students (for example, if a family has two or three students totaling an hour and a half+ in lesson time per week).
